The Graves County Sheriff’s Office said it worked with the Marshall County Sheriff’s Office to execute a search warrant around 3 p.m. on Monday near State Route 534.
According to a news release, detectives found and seized multiple devices with hundreds of images and/or videos of minors, believed to be under 12, in “acts that were deemed as sexual in nature.”
Authorities said detectives called 60-year-old Mark A. Cunningham, telling him authorities were at his home and asking him to come home.
“He stated that he would, however, he never showed,” the sheriff’s office wrote.
Reportedly, Cunningham was arrested around 10 a.m. Wednesday while his home was under surveillance.
Authorities said he was taken to an out-of-county detention center and charged with distribution of matter portraying a sexual performance by a minor (under the age of 12).
The investigation is ongoing.
